• Enlarged Display of Characters and Marks
The characters and marks can be enlarged to the following scales.
Double width scale, Double height scale, x4 scale, x9 scale, x16 scale
• Smoothing
The characters and marks enlarged to the x4 scale or larger are displayed
with the outline automatically smoothed. This function is called “smooth-
ing”.
• Reverse and Flashing Display
Reverse display:
The display brightness of the character and
the background is reversed comparing with
the normal display.
Flashing display:
Characters are displayed as they flash. The
normal display alternates with no-display.
Reverse and flashing display: The reverse display alternates with the nor-
mal display.
4-4-2
Numeral Memory Table
The numeral memory table is an NT20 internal memory used to store the
numeral data. Up to 128 numeral memory table entries can be used, and up
to eight digits (four bytes) of numeral data (including signs) can be stored in
one numeral memory table entry. The numeral memory table entries at up to
50 positions can be registered in one screen.
Displaying a Numeral
The numeral memory table entries are registered with table entry numbers 0
to 127.
When creating the screen data by using the Support Tool, set the position on
the screen to display a numeral and also set a numeral number to be dis-
played.
When the NT20 is operated, the screen displays the contents of the numeral
memory table.

Numerals Which Can Be Displayed
The power of expression of the screen can be increased by giving various
attributes such as the enlarged or reverse display to the numerals of the
numeral memory table.
The numeral attributes can be set in the edit screen when creating the screen
data by using the Support Tool.
• Digits of the whole numbers: 1 to 8 digits
• Digits of the decimal fraction: 0 to 7 digits
• Character sizes:
Half, normal
• Enlarged display:
Double width, double height, x4, x9, x16
